summaryrefslogtreecommitdiff
path: root/lib/rpmds.h
diff options
context:
space:
mode:
authorPanu Matilainen <pmatilai@redhat.com>2010-10-22 11:27:01 +0300
committerPanu Matilainen <pmatilai@redhat.com>2010-10-22 11:27:01 +0300
commit73c079735a2af231ff63e7150fdee3b33bacbae6 (patch)
tree3426386cdbed3b4f99130beff13d61ee116366e3 /lib/rpmds.h
parenta68f648cf1a1821924e08b8f99c14af9da216b10 (diff)
downloadlibrpm-tizen-73c079735a2af231ff63e7150fdee3b33bacbae6.tar.gz
librpm-tizen-73c079735a2af231ff63e7150fdee3b33bacbae6.tar.bz2
librpm-tizen-73c079735a2af231ff63e7150fdee3b33bacbae6.zip
Switch rpmds API and internals to use rpmTagVal instead of rpmTag
- None of these require passing "true enum", the value is what counts. In general, enums as function argument types are just a royal PITA from C++, avoid when not strictly necessary.
Diffstat (limited to 'lib/rpmds.h')
-rw-r--r--lib/rpmds.h8
1 files changed, 4 insertions, 4 deletions
diff --git a/lib/rpmds.h b/lib/rpmds.h
index 7d5a95115..5a91ba167 100644
--- a/lib/rpmds.h
+++ b/lib/rpmds.h
@@ -102,7 +102,7 @@ rpmds rpmdsFree(rpmds ds);
* @param flags unused
* @return new dependency set
*/
-rpmds rpmdsNew(Header h, rpmTag tagN, int flags);
+rpmds rpmdsNew(Header h, rpmTagVal tagN, int flags);
/** \ingroup rpmds
* Return new formatted dependency string.
@@ -119,7 +119,7 @@ char * rpmdsNewDNEVR(const char * dspfx, const rpmds ds);
* @param Flags comparison flags
* @return new dependency set
*/
-rpmds rpmdsThis(Header h, rpmTag tagN, rpmsenseFlags Flags);
+rpmds rpmdsThis(Header h, rpmTagVal tagN, rpmsenseFlags Flags);
/** \ingroup rpmds
* Create, load and initialize a dependency set of size 1.
@@ -129,7 +129,7 @@ rpmds rpmdsThis(Header h, rpmTag tagN, rpmsenseFlags Flags);
* @param Flags comparison flags
* @return new dependency set
*/
-rpmds rpmdsSingle(rpmTag tagN, const char * N, const char * EVR, rpmsenseFlags Flags);
+rpmds rpmdsSingle(rpmTagVal tagN, const char * N, const char * EVR, rpmsenseFlags Flags);
/** \ingroup rpmds
* Return a new dependency set of size 1 from the current iteration index
@@ -193,7 +193,7 @@ rpmsenseFlags rpmdsFlags(const rpmds ds);
* @param ds dependency set
* @return current dependency type, 0 on invalid
*/
-rpmTag rpmdsTagN(const rpmds ds);
+rpmTagVal rpmdsTagN(const rpmds ds);
/** \ingroup rpmds
* Return dependency header instance, ie whether the dependency comes from